The relationship between dietary fat and body weight is a topic that has undergone significant evolution in nutritional science. The traditional notion that eating fat directly leads to weight gain has been challenged by more nuanced perspectives. Let's explore the complex relationship between dietary fat and body weight to better understand how fat consumption fits into a healthy diet.
1. Types of Dietary Fat:
a. Saturated Fat:
Found in animal products like meat and dairy.
Excessive intake may contribute to cardiovascular issues.
b. Unsaturated Fat:
Includes monounsaturated and polyunsaturated fats.
Found in oils, nuts, seeds, and fatty fish.
Associated with heart health and other benefits.
c. Trans Fat:
Often artificial and associated with processed foods.
Linked to adverse health effects and best avoided.
2. Caloric Density:
a. Calories in Fat:
Fat is energy-dense, providing more calories per gram compared to carbohydrates and protein.
Consuming excess calories, regardless of the source, can lead to weight gain.
b. Moderation is Key:
While high-fat diets can contribute to calorie surplus, moderate fat intake as part of a balanced diet is not inherently fattening.
3. The Role of Fat in Satiety:
a. Satiety and Fullness:
Fat contributes to feelings of satiety and fullness.
Including healthy fats in meals can help control overall calorie intake by reducing the likelihood of overeating.
b. Balanced Macronutrient Intake:
A balanced diet that includes an appropriate mix of fats, proteins, and carbohydrates promotes overall well-being.
4. Nutrient Absorption:
a. Fat-Soluble Vitamins:
Vitamins A, D, E, and K are fat-soluble, meaning they require dietary fat for absorption.
Including healthy fats ensures proper absorption of these essential nutrients.
5. Impact on Insulin Sensitivity:
a. Insulin and Fat Metabolism:
Diets high in saturated and trans fats may contribute to insulin resistance.
Healthy fats, on the other hand, can support insulin sensitivity.
6. Context Matters:
a. Individual Variability:
Responses to dietary fat vary among individuals.
Factors such as genetics, metabolic rate, and verall diet contribute to these variations.
b. Quality Over Quantity:
The focus should be on the quality of fats consumed.
Choosing healthier sources of fat, such as avocados, olive oil, and fatty fish, is more important than strictly controlling fat intake.
7. The Importance of Overall Diet Quality:
a. Balanced Nutrition:
Weight management is influenced by the overall balance of macronutrients in the diet.
A diet rich in whole foods, including fruits, vegetables, lean proteins, and healthy fats, supports overall health and weight maintenance.
8. Practical Tips for Healthy Fat Consumption:
a. Portion Control:
Be mindful of portion sizes to avoid excess calorie intake.
Use measuring tools or visual cues to guide portions.
b. Choose Healthy Fats:
Prioritize sources of healthy fats, such as avocados, nuts, seeds, and olive oil.
Limit intake of saturated and trans fats found in processed and fried foods.
c. Whole Foods:
Emphasize whole foods in your diet, as they provide a broader spectrum of nutrients.
Limit reliance on processed and ultra-processed foods.
d. Individualized Approach:
Consider individual dietary needs, preferences, and responses when determining the ideal balance of macronutrients.
Conclusion:
In conclusion, the idea that eating fat will directly make you fat oversimplifies a complex relationship. It's more accurate to consider the quality and quantity of fat consumed within the context of an overall diet. Healthy fats, when consumed in moderation as part of a balanced diet, can contribute to overall well-being. The key is to make informed choices, prioritize whole foods, and maintain a caloric balance that aligns with individual health goals. Ultimately, a nuanced and individualized approach to dietary fat is essential for achieving and maintaining a healthy weight.
